Primary Responsibilities:


As a Multi-Site General Manager (Senior Property Manager), your primary responsibilities include:


  • Leading by example and being a role model for the standards and behaviors consistent with the core values and culture of Bozzuto

  • Inspiring the team to effectively execute sales, marketing and operational activities that achieve budgeted occupancy and customer retention goals

  • Managing the financial performance of the property in accordance with the established budget

  • Effectively coaching all team members to understand how they contribute to the big picture

  • Creating and delivering timely and accurate financial and operational performance reports to clients and ownership groups that clearly explain operational effectiveness, trends and variances

  • Cultivating and maintaining strong, loyal relationships with all constituentsowners, residents, employees and vendors

  • Being an expert on the competitive marketplace and effectively coaching the team to proficiency in differentiating the community and Bozzuto from competition

  • Partnering with consumer marketing to implement marketing strategies that position the community as a destination for people seeking engaged and enriched living experiences

  • Creating an operating environment that assures consistent guest satisfaction and yields outstanding customer satisfaction ratings and community reviews

  • Working weekends when prospective residents are out looking for their new homeone weekend per month with two days off during the week

  • Inspiring the professional growth and development of all team members by encouraging knowledge sharing and collaboration

  • Supporting participation in training and educational opportunities

What You Bring to Us:



  • 4 year college degree or equivalent relevant experience

  • 5+ years of experience in the property management, hospitality or retail industries

  • A track record of success building, developing and retaining high-performing teams

  • A track record of building and maintaining strong relationships with clients, investors, ownership groups and vendors

  • Experience managing a budget and/or P&L

  • Proficiency with industry software (YARDI), apps and computer programs

  • Strong financial skills with a basic knowledge of generally accepted accounting principles (GAAP)

  • Outstanding communication skills, both written and verbal

  • A sharp professional appearance

  • A District of Columbia property manager's license (or willingness to obtain within 90 days of hire)

This position is eligible for additional bonus opportunities.

Salary Range

$108,000—$115,000 USD
